PBS SHOW ON BURMA



PBS TV SHOW FOCUSES ON (Lack of) BURMA  HUMAN RIGHTS

RIGHTS & WRONGS # 206

Chris Walker and I have just returned from Burma where we managed to
sneak in a betacam video camera. We produced a television piece on the
human rights situation in Burma.  It includes video from throughout Burma
and areas on the Thai border including testimony from victims of forced
labor. The report will be shown on Rights & Wrongs, carried by many
public television stations in the U.S. Times of transmission vary, but the
show on Burma will be distributed May 5 and locally broadcast sometime
after that. The Burma show is number 206.  Call your local PBS station
and ask when this show will be broadcast. If the station does not carry
Rights & Wrongs, tell them they should contact WNET in New York and
get it!

-- Tony Avirgan
